Output 669439f7199ea0609c9166f46fe5964f57799d92cc4703e84eed3d79abc16eff:1

value
2987143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d16d15c12fe5f4ffd440739302353e05af2d991 OP_EQUALVERIFY OP_CHECKSIG
address
19VDBFUUA1y25TMPS8gHNm5y7poV9iws2o
transaction
669439f7199ea0609c9166f46fe5964f57799d92cc4703e84eed3d79abc16eff
spent
true